CARNARSIE (WABC) -- A 46-year old woman died in her sleep when her cigarette apparently set her apartment ablaze in the Canarsie section of Brooklyn.
Investigators said Sandra Lubin apparently fell asleep when her still-burning cigarette ignited her fifth floor apartment in the Bayview Houses on East 102nd Street.
The intense fire prevented Lubin's daughter from reaching her mother.
Firefighters raced to the apartment just before 6:30 a.m, but they were also turned by the heavy smoke.
Lubin's body was discovered in her bed once the fire was extinguished.
One other resident sustained a minor injury.
